P429 PLO is a 1996 Mitsubishi Fto in Black with a 1,990c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 63.6%.
Across all 1996 Mitsubishi Fto models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.0% with a typical mileage of 96,396 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mitsubishi Fto f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 4,056 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P429 PLO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mitsubishi Fto typically stays on UK roads for around 32 years. At 30 years old, this Mitsubishi Fto is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
